Chronological Ferry: The He Family is a poignant look at the ripple effects of China's economic shifts in the late '90s. It captures the raw emotion of a family adapting to sudden change, focusing on He Guoping, who shifts from worker to homemaker. The pacing feels almost meditative, allowing you to soak in the daily routines and struggles. The atmosphere is steeped in a sense of loss and resilience, with practical effects that highlight the simplicity of their lives. Performances are understated yet powerful, portraying the tension and love within a family facing adversity. It’s distinctive for how it weaves personal narrative with broader societal commentary, offering a unique lens on a pivotal moment in modern history.
